Prep Time: 5 Minutes Cook Time: 30 Minutes |
Ready In: 35 Minutes Servings: 4 |
|
Found in Cooking with Wine by Betty Dunleavy, this is so tasty! Ingredients:
90 g butter |
8 -10 medium new potatoes, scrubbed & thickly sliced |
3 small onions, thinly sliced |
1 garlic clove, crushed |
2 tablespoons flour |
1 teaspoon salt |
1/4 teaspoon pepper |
1/2 cup chicken stock |
1/2 cup white wine |
1 tablespoon fresh thyme, chopped |
1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ped |
Directions:
1. Heat butter in a large pan, add potatoes & onions and saute turning frequently until slightly browned. 2. Add garlic, flour, salt & pepper and continue frying turning constantly for another minute. 3. Pour combined stock & wine over potatoes and sprinkle with thyme. Simmer, tightly covered until liquid is absorbed and potatoes tender. 4. Sprinkle with parsley & toss lightly just before serving. |
